Closed Pythonidaer closed 1 year ago
To revert a merge into a main branch on GitHub, follow these steps:
Note that reverting a merge does not delete the original merge commit, but instead creates a new commit that undoes the changes introduced by the merge. This is important to keep in mind if you need to reference the original merge commit in the future.
Yes, it's a good practice to create a separate branch to test changes before merging them to the main branch. Here's a strategy you can follow:
This strategy helps you catch any issues or bugs before they make it to the main branch. It also allows others to review and provide feedback on your changes, which can lead to a higher quality end result.
In summary, creating a separate testing branch is a good strategy for testing changes before merging them to the main branch. This helps catch issues early and allows for collaboration and feedback from others on the team.
You can create a test branch for your GitHub repository using either the GitHub website or the command line interface (CLI) on your terminal.
Using the GitHub website to create the test branch is more straightforward and requires fewer steps. Here's how you can create a test branch on the GitHub website:
If you prefer to use the CLI to create the test branch, you can follow these steps:
These steps will create a new branch named "test" and set it as the current branch in your local repository. The git push command will push the new branch to the remote repository on GitHub.
Either approach is valid, so it's up to your personal preference and comfort level with using either the GitHub website or the command line.
To review more comments, search for the "GitHub merge revert" ChatGPT conversation.
I have asked ChatGPT how to do this and will get this done to review group member PRs before working on my next Issue.